Smart Homes: Automation in Daily Living
The concept of smart home automation has rapidly transformed from futuristic fantasy to everyday reality, revolutionizing how individuals interact with their living spaces. Home automation technologies represent a sophisticated ecosystem of interconnected devices designed to enhance comfort, security, and energy efficiency through intelligent system management.
Modern smart home systems integrate multiple technological components to create seamless, responsive environments. These systems typically include intelligent devices like smart thermostats that adjust temperature automatically, voice-activated assistants managing home functions, security cameras with real-time monitoring, and automated lighting controls that optimize energy consumption. IoT and wireless communication protocols enable these devices to communicate and coordinate, creating an intricate network that anticipates and responds to residents’ needs with unprecedented precision.
Beyond convenience, smart home automation offers significant benefits in energy management and personal security. Advanced systems can learn individual user patterns, automatically adjusting settings to minimize energy waste, detect potential security threats, and provide remote monitoring capabilities. These intelligent technologies transform traditional living spaces into dynamic, adaptive environments that prioritize efficiency, comfort, and personal safety.

Common Pitfalls When Choosing Gadgets
Navigating the complex world of gadget selection requires strategic thinking and awareness of potential missteps that can undermine technological investment. Gadget dependency risks highlight the critical importance of making informed, purposeful device choices that align with genuine productivity needs.
One primary pitfall involves impulse purchasing without thoroughly evaluating device compatibility and long-term utility. Consumers frequently succumb to marketing hype, acquiring gadgets that offer marginally different features from existing devices. Screen time management becomes challenging when users accumulate multiple devices that create technological clutter instead of streamlining daily workflows. Smart selection demands carefully considering each gadget’s specific functional value, integration potential, and alignment with personal or professional objectives.
Additionally, many individuals overlook crucial factors like device ecosystem, software update support, and sustainability when making technological investments. Cheap devices with limited manufacturer support can quickly become obsolete, requiring frequent replacements and generating unnecessary electronic waste. Understanding the total cost of ownership involves examining not just the initial purchase price, but also long-term maintenance, compatibility with existing technologies, and potential future upgrade paths. Successful gadget selection requires a holistic approach that balances immediate needs with future technological trends.
Compare common pitfalls in gadget selection with effective strategies for better outcomes:
Common Pitfall | Why It’s a Problem | Better Approach |
Impulse purchasing | Leads to redundant devices | Assess compatibility and necessity |
Ignoring updates/support | Causes early obsolescence | Check manufacturer support lifecycle |
Overlooking ecosystem fit | Results in integration issues | Choose devices that work together |
Focusing only on price | May increase long-term costs | Consider total cost of ownership |
